A2iA and IQ Outsourcing Debut the First-Ever Check Image Processing Solution in Colombia |
 |
IQ Outsourcing S.A. (iQ), the leading BPO in Colombia, has integrated A2iA CheckReader into its three main processing centers: Bogota, Cali and Medellin, to automatically recognize the values of all the scanned checks and deposit slips. iQ processes more than 50% of the country’s checks, and needed a technology to accelerate processing and reduce the cost of manual data capture. 9 July 2009

33 Britannia Hotels Get Their ‘Fax’ Right with A2iA DocumentReader™ |
 |
A2iA announced that Britannia Hotels, the largest privately owned hotel chain in the United Kingdom, has streamlined its reservation process with an integrated solution containing A2iA DocumentReader and Eptica Fax-Letter-SMS, increasing productivity, decreasing processing times, and reducing operating costs. Together, this integrated solution automatically converts faxed hotel reservations into inbound emails for faster, more accurate processing. The new workflow allows faxed hotel reservations to be automatically read by A2iA DocumentReader and with customized recognition templates, then locates, recognizes and extracts information. 19 May 2009
